SMART MOVE: Signing up for multi-peril crop insurance has given David Newbold, Warooka, the confidence to invest more heavily in his cropping program. He said the dry spring had left him in no doubt about his decision to sign up, even though he was hoping to not make a claim.

FARMERS can be some of the nation's biggest gamblers, spending tens - if not hundreds - of thousands of dollars planting crops that spend months at the mercy of the elements with no guarantee of any financial return.
